Hawaii Starting Quarterback Transfers to Oklahoma State
Hawaii starting quarterback Dru Brown announced via Twitter that he has transferred to Oklahoma State.

Brown, a former three-star prospect, played at the College of San Mateo before transferring to Hawaii and threw for over 1,800 yards and 21 touchdowns as a freshman in an option offense. Brown transferred and took over as a junior in 2016, leading the Rainbow Warriors to their first bowl game since 2010.
Brown has over 5,000 career passing yards and six career rushing touchdowns. He will join the Cowboys as a graduate transfer, although it’s unknown whether he will be on scholarship. Here’s a look at his career stats.
YEAR | CMP | ATT | PCT | YDS | TD | INT |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
2016 | 209 | 335 | 62.4 | 2488 | 19 | 7 |
2017 | 254 | 412 | 61.7 | 2785 | 18 | 8 |
Brown announced his decision to transfer in January, saying he wanted to be closer to home in California. “This decision has nothing to do with football,” Brown told the Honolulu Star-Advertiser in an interview. “My family comes before this game.”
